背景

Apache Calcite 是一种动态数据管理框架。

它包含许多构成典型数据库管理系统的部分,但省略了一些关键功能:存储数据,处理数据的算法以及存储元数据的存储库。

正如我们将看到的,Calcite的关注点不在数据存储和处理数据的业务上,这使得它成为为应用程序和一个或多个数据存储介质和数据处理引擎搭建桥梁的绝佳选择。它也是构建数据库的完美基础:只需添加数据。

本书主要是翻译自官方文档.其中包含了作者在使用过程中碰到的一些坑。